Warunki w SUPLA Scripts - pomysły
Ja mam WEMOS-a z wgranym oprogramowaniem na 8 przekaźników. Oczywiście nic nie jest podłączone. Są to wirtualne przełączniki, dzięki którym skrypty wiedzą, czy ktoś jest w domu, czy rolety już się dzisiaj otworzyły automatycznie (bo jeżeli je zamknę, to nie mają się otworzyć same) i kilka innych funkcji. Po wprowadzeniu webhook-ów musiałem dodać w warunku wykonania, że urządzenie jest podłączone, bo jakakolwiek przerwa (nawet ta nierejstrowana w historii kanału) powodowała wykonanie sceny (bo skrypty nie widziały, że scena już się wykonała, co zostało ustawione wcześniej w wirtualnym przełączniku).
tez na początku zrobiłem to na dwóch kanałach ale potem wpadłem na ten pomysł zeby te dwie sceny warunkami rozgraniczyc i zeby scena otwarcia uruchamiła sie jesli rolety zamkniete , a scena zamkniecia jesli rolety nie są w pełni zamkniete i mam to teraz na jednym kanale .
Ale oczywiście jak kto woli
tez super rozwiązanie .ALEX pisze: ↑pt paź 16, 2020 10:37 am Ja mam WEMOS-a z wgranym oprogramowaniem na 8 przekaźników. Oczywiście nic nie jest podłączone. Są to wirtualne przełączniki, dzięki którym skrypty wiedzą, czy ktoś jest w domu, czy rolety już się dzisiaj otworzyły automatycznie (bo jeżeli je zamknę, to nie mają się otworzyć same) i kilka innych funkcji. Po wprowadzeniu webhook-ów musiałem dodać w warunku wykonania, że urządzenie jest podłączone, bo jakakolwiek przerwa (nawet ta nierejstrowana w historii kanału) powodowała wykonanie sceny (bo skrypty nie widziały, że scena już się wykonała, co zostało ustawione wcześniej w wirtualnym przełączniku).
A jesli chodzi chodzi o wirtualne kanały to ja uzyskałem je na sonoff basic, tzn wgrałem do niego oprogramowanie sonoff 4ch i teraz mam 4 kanały :jeden fizyczny ktorym steruje tego sonoffa a 3 wirtualne (tyle mi akurat wystarczy : jeden, tak jak Ty masz , do tego czy ktos jest w domu a drugi do tego czy dzisiaj ma padac, jesli tak to ustawiam na ON i wtedy na nastepny dzien nie podlewam ogródka nawet jesli prognoza mówi : brak opadów )
W warunku wykonania sceny (nie w wyzwalaczu sceny !!) wpisz (powinno zadzaiałać) :
{{not state(xxxxxx).hi and time() < sunsetTime() and time() > sunriseTime()}}
Wirtualne przekaźniki (max 10) możesz ustawić w mojej kompilacji viewtopic.php?f=11&t=7284wsosniak pisze: ↑pt paź 16, 2020 10:48 am tez super rozwiązanie .
A jesli chodzi chodzi o wirtualne kanały to ja uzyskałem je na sonoff basic, tzn wgrałem do niego oprogramowanie sonoff 4ch i teraz mam 4 kanały :jeden fizyczny ktorym steruje tego sonoffa a 3 wirtualne (tyle mi akurat wystarczy : jeden, tak jak Ty masz , do tego czy ktos jest w domu a drugi do tego czy dzisiaj ma padac, jesli tak to ustawiam na ON i wtedy na nastepny dzien nie podlewam ogródka nawet jesli prognoza mówi : brak opadów )
https://www.facebook.com/groups/supladiy/
Jeśli chcesz, mogę Ci podrzucić kompilację na 50 wirtualnych dla wemosa
https://www.facebook.com/groups/supladiy/
Nie mam jak teraz przetestować, ale powinno działać. Usunąłem ograniczenie do 10, ile sobie ustawisz, tyle będzie. Domyślnie zapamiętywany jest stan (co 3 min.)
W linku wyżej masz info o konfiguracji.
EDIT
No dobrze, ostatnia edycja postu.... 99 zamyka temat
- Załączniki
-
- wemos_vrelays.zip
- configpass
- (302.35 KiB) Pobrany 112 razy
Ostatnio zmieniony sob gru 12, 2020 11:48 am przez lukfud, łącznie zmieniany 4 razy.
https://www.facebook.com/groups/supladiy/